In 1876, Wade Davis & Company, the precursor to Whiting & Davis, is founded by William H. Wade, Edward P. Davis and Louis Heckman in Massachusetts. In 1892 Mr. Whiting designs the first mesh bag, with all rings formed and joined by hand. The Disco Era, which had reigned supreme since 1977 with the hit movie Saturday Night Fever, disappeared almost overnight with the summer 1980 blockbuster Urban Cowboy. Interestingly enough, both movies starred actor John Travolta. 2. Long hair, ruffled shirts, and gold jewelry were cultural mainstays. Jumpsuits and platform boots were popular with both sexes. Even hot pants were a perennial favorite.
